> I would like to generate some 'manager side' code from my MIB files 
> for use with a SNMP4J based management application.  For example, I 
> want to generate code to retrieve columns in a table.
>
> In the SNMP4J Javadoc, there is some example code:
>
>    PDU Examples
>    SNMPv1/v2c GETNEXT PDU
>
>    import org.snmp4j.PDU;
>    import org.snmp4j.smi.*;
>    ...
>    PDU pdu = new PDU();
>    pdu.add(new VariableBinding(new OID("1.3.6.1.2.1.1.1"))); // sysDescr
>    pdu.add(new VariableBinding(new OID("1.3.6.1.2.1.2.1"))); // ifNumber
>    pdu.setType(PDU.GETNEXT);
>
> It would be good to generate some #defines to use for "new 
> OID(sysDescr)" and it would be nice to generate pdu.add() lines for 
> each column in a table.
